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
434197332 1345061036 951 46817191584
2332638750 175068
2332638750 175068
98250 79981 4206591804
All about undefined
Interested in learning more?
2332638750 175068
98250 79981 4206591804
See more
838184 965
64806052 29806 300062
See more
8157991094 37774400 92274071
53397392887 189 033974298
See more